1JWG Protein Transport Protein Binding date Sep 04, 2001
title Vhs Domain Of Human Gga1 Complexed With Cation-Independent M Terminal Peptide
authors T.Shiba, H.Takatsu, T.Nogi, N.Matsugaki, M.Kawasaki, N.Igarashi, M R.Kato, T.Earnest, K.Nakayama, S.Wakatsuki
compound source
Molecule: Adp-Ribosylation Factor Binding Protein Gga1
Chain: A, B
Fragment: Vhs Domain(N-Terminal Domain)
Engineered: Yes
Organism_scientific: Homo Sapiens
Organism_common: Human
Organism_taxid: 9606
Expression_system: Escherichia Coli
Expression_system_taxid: 562
Expression_system_vector_type: Plasmid
Expression_system_plasmid: Pgex4t-2

Molecule: Cation-Independent Mannose-6-Phosphate Receptor
Chain: C, D
Fragment: C-Terminal Fragment
Synonym: M6pr
Engineered: Yes

Synthetic: Yes
Other_details: This Sequence Occurs Naturally In Humans.
symmetry Space Group: P 21 21 21
R_factor 0.226 R_Free 0.261
crystal
cell
length a length b length c angle alpha angle beta angle gamma
56.146 65.770 101.426 90.00 90.00 90.00
method X-Ray Diffractionresolution 2.00 Å

Primary referenceStructural basis for recognition of acidic-cluster dileucine sequence by GGA1., Shiba T, Takatsu H, Nogi T, Matsugaki N, Kawasaki M, Igarashi N, Suzuki M, Kato R, Earnest T, Nakayama K, Wakatsuki S, Nature 2002 Feb 21;415(6874):937-41. PMID:11859376
